Mike,FYI, when the lever is in the down position and you get water leakingĀ  
through the shower screen or the bottom blow of tube then the seal in the top 
of the brew group is leaking by. Access it by removing the large nut on the 
brew group and pull out the spring and then the long brass rod that you will 
see, near the bottom of this brass rod you will see what looks like a brass 
disc. On the bottom of this disc is the rubber seal, check it and the brass 
part of the brew group that it seats against.Yes, a total cleaning is a great 
idea. My guess is that the shower screen is also plugged and that is why water 
was leaking through the blow off tube and not the shower screen when the 
machine is siting idle and hot.Hope this helps.ToddWhole Latte LoveTodd and
